Cbre (CBRE) Capital Expenditures (2009 - 2026)
Cbre (CBRE) posted quarterly Capital Expenditures of $172.0 million for Q2 2026, up 138.89% year-over-year from $72.0 million in Q2 2025, and up 4.24% quarter-over-quarter from $165.0 million in Q1 2026.
